I never thought about it before until I read about it, but being able to read Braille means that one can read in bed with the book beneath the blankets, thus keeping hands warm, and not bothering anyone else with a light. Louis Braille died when only 43 years old. Burial was in a quiet village of his native Coupvray. But after his contribution to society was recognized, his body was brought from Coupvray and buried in the Pantheon in Paris, along with other distinguished citizens of France.
